#5a609d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5a609d is composed of 35.3% red, 37.6%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.7% cyan, 38.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 234.6 degrees, a saturation of 27.1% and a lightness of 48.4%. #5a609d color hex could be obtained by blending #b4c0ff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#5a609d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040507 is the darkest color, while #fafaf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5a609d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777781 is the less saturated color, while #051af3 is the most saturated one.
